#1becc4 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#1becc4 is composed of 10.6% red, 92.5%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.9%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 168.5 degrees, a saturation of 84.6% and a lightness of 51.6%. #1becc4 color hex could be obtained by blending #36ffff with #00d989.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

● #1becc4 color description : Vivid cyan.
The hexadecimal color #1becc4 has RGB values of R:27, G:236,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 1830084.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010706 is the darkest color, while #f4fefc is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848484 is the less saturated color, while #12f6ca is the most saturated one.
